Output 3526e601dc2d3bc307120bf54cc3578e59320b7fe5b6045a0c3f650c2c6ad182:59

value
45608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e102ddfb8c8e01bcf233d4524f9d62e5cddf42cb OP_EQUAL
address
3NCmPv7ZNs4L5fxv9rfjAhsLcHPfxUidxg
transaction
3526e601dc2d3bc307120bf54cc3578e59320b7fe5b6045a0c3f650c2c6ad182
confirmations
200538
spent
true